Good luck with dealer. Take a look at the "Build your mini" site again to see what the dealer installed options are again. Not sure exactly what you ordered, but "dealer installed" options will be the ones he can "give" you easiest. They range from dealer installed integral ipod (about $500) to invisishield protection (about $600 for a full front install) to mats and other accessories, in addtion to stripes and roof racks. A lot of choices; just need to figure out which ones appeal most to you and what you think you can bargain for.
Good luck and don't forget to post pics when you do get it.

MINI Clubman owners are used to being followed. That's how it is being a celebrity.
Yes, I got mine in Peabody, and yes, I'd buy from them again. Hrach is my MA. He's a riot.
I got mine at the end of the winter, so I didn't have it in a snow storm, but everyone says MINIs do well as long as you have snow tires. We don't have snow tires on our 04, and it's pretty bad in the snow. I may buy some for the Clubman or I may just keep using my truck. I expect it to be better than our 04 because it's slightly higher off the ground, it has DSC, and it has better tires.
I've only made one trip to Peabody for service so far. It was a minor issue, so I scheduled service four weeks in advance on a Saturday morning because I was headed to Boston for a concert. If it was urgent, I would have brought it in sooner. If the car needed to be towed in, I would have used AAA.
We've had our 04 for three and a half years, and we've put 72,000 miles on it since we've owned it. We haven't had a tough time getting it serviced. We brought it down for an oil change the same day I brought my Clubman in, but I would have considered bringing it up to Autowerks in Freeport. I would never bring a MINI anywhere else for an oil change. I had a very bad experience when I took it to Maine Mall Motors once (ended up driving home in rented Buick that night) and I'll never go to a non-MINI expert again.
No, the questions don't make me crazy. Glad to be of assistance.
